Sri Lanka introduces QR-based National Fuel Pass to manage fuel usage

The Ministry of Power & Energy today introduced the National Fuel Pass allowing the general public to purchase a guaranteed quota of fuel per week. Accordingly, one vehicle can be registered under one National Identity Card, Passport, or Business Registration Number. Sri Lanka President steps down officially

Sri Lanka’s Parliamentary Speaker Mahinda Yapa Abeywardena said President Gotabaya Rajapaksa has officially stepped down from his post. He made the announcement speaking to reporters from his official residence, earlier on Friday.
